About this role:

Wells Fargo is seeking a Payment Networks Business Execution Senior Manager to lead our Payment Network Office (PNO) which manages our strategic relationship with Visa and Mastercard and is part of the Enterprise Strategy and Merchant Services organization. Learn more about the career areas and lines of business at .

This individual will engage in contract management contact negotiations and business development for the Payment Network Office interactions across the firm. They will lead the teams evolution to provide enterprise-wide strategic planning and management of the payment networks relationships. This position requires working collaboratively with a diverse set of internal and external stakeholders to ensure their alignment and drive the successful integration of Network capabilities best practices for payment network rules and updates and incentive tracking.


In this role you will:

  • Work directly with the Payment Networks (Visa and Mastercard) and executive stakeholders to identify opportunities that solve business and customer pain points through Payment Network assets and products including digital technologies cyber & security solutions artificial intelligence platforms data and analytics and fraud capabilities.

  • Manage relationships with multiple business lines and functional partners including Product Marketing Benefits Fraud Risk and legal to drive alignment across key stakeholders.

  • Develop the strategy and business case for each opportunity.

  • Foster and leverage Network relationships to influence their product roadmaps and negotiate Statements of Work with the Networks.

  • Oversee cross-functional project management teams responsible for implementing the solutions.

  • Track results related to business cases and make recommendations to enhance performance.

  • Leverage your deep knowledge of Payment Networks and their solutions to provide specialized Subject Matter Expertise to business lines on Network capabilities.

  • Engage business and functional leaders to obtain resources influence outcomes address conflict and ensure alignment with their strategies and objectives

  • Identify potential risks when implementing Network capabilities along with developing mitigation strategies and plans

  • Develop and guide a culture of talent development to meet business objectives and strategy
